British Museum, London.
This red-figured nestoris (wine jar) was made in Lucania in about 390- 380 BC.
The Greek myth goes that Aktaion had stumbled across Artemis bathing, and spied on her. However, Artemis caught him watching, so she transformed him into a stag and set his own hounds upon him to rip him to pieces. This brutal scene is what is depicted on the vase.
